Transaction 3c965f75d63a0850e8910a643cf47d537d0318651fd95a58cdcfad2fa4fa4bf4

109 Input
2 Outputs
  • 3c965f75d63a0850e8910a643cf47d537d0318651fd95a58cdcfad2fa4fa4bf4:0
  • value  4645704285
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 3c965f75d63a0850e8910a643cf47d537d0318651fd95a58cdcfad2fa4fa4bf4:1
  • value  1040705
    address  3CMKgPJYS3vzUYjNE5qbrNdcuTi4cSnibN